Vector Formats for Cutting and Scaling

For users of Cricut Explore, Silhouette Studio, or other vinyl cutting hardware, the SVG file is typically the workhorse. This format retains mathematical path data rather than pixel information, meaning the clock face can be resized infinitely without losing crispness. More importantly, the SVG included in this pack features well-defined layers. This organization is critical for multi-color projects where different elements of the clock face need to be cut from separate materials and assembled later. Without pre-organized layers, crafters often spend hours manually separating elements; here, that work is already done.

Additionally, the inclusion of a DXF file extends compatibility to users who may not have premium subscriptions to certain cutting software. DXF serves as a universal vector exchange format, ensuring that even those using free versions of Silhouette Studio or older machine firmware can access clean, cuttable lines. The EPS file further bridges the gap to professional vector editing environments like Adobe Illustrator or CorelDRAW, allowing graphic designers to modify anchor points, adjust stroke weights, or integrate the clock face into complex branding materials before exporting for production.

Raster Formats for Printing and Sublimation

Not every project requires a blade. For sublimation, direct-to-garment printing, or digital mockups, raster formats are essential. The pack includes a high-resolution PNG with a transparent background. This transparency is non-negotiable for overlaying Clock Face Template 12 onto colored backgrounds or textured surfaces without carrying over a white bounding box. It allows for seamless integration into Photoshop compositions or Canva layouts.

Furthermore, the JPEG file is optimized specifically for Iron-On machines and heat press workflows. While similar to PNG, this format is often preferred by certain direct-print hardware that struggles with alpha channels. Having a dedicated JPEG ensures that users working with specialized textile printing equipment have a plug-and-play option that maintains color accuracy and edge definition during the thermal transfer process.
